Rabon Fooz's POV-
I stood up from the grief and looked towards the distant tree. A long journey awaited me. The warrior came toward me with her horse but we were both surprised as the space around us changed.
Suddenly I was alone in a white world and a man was standing in front of me. A bald man with his eyes coved by a cloth tied around his head. Even though his eyes were covered it felt like he staring through my soul.
"You have lost the chance to form a contract with the warrior. What a foolish decision it was. Did you really believe that she was his daughter... Never mind that, tell me are you satisfied now? You could have just chosen her from the very start and all of this wouldn't have happened. Now you have lost a hand and have a trauma with which you will have to live from now on. Was it worth it? " He asked me critically. I recognized his voice, he was that unknown voice that was telling me to go towards the tree.
".... Yes. Everything was worth it. I had to know what happened with him to get him to this point. Nobody is born evil and if I remember correctly you were the one who told me that this trial was all about judgment. How would I judge when I don't even know the full story. " I replied to the bald man. He remained silent at first but then his lips curved and he smirked.
"Looks like I have finally found one. " He mumbled.
"Yes, the test was to see if you will try to know the evil if you will try to live the life he had if you will judge him after you know his story. And you have fulfilled the terms. Nobody from the day this book was created had accomplished this feat. From the starting to the end you have made the right judgments till now. One mistake and you would have failed the trial. You are the one true... " He said as he flicked his finger and magically my right hand started regenerating.

As my right hand regenerated I found a weird tattoo on it in a shape of a scythe and a small grave beside it. It was a weird feeling but I had seen that grave somewhere. I was just not sure where. My thoughts were cut off by the bald man.
"Everyone till now had formed a contract with the warrior and hence acquired the title of Judge. Judge of light they were called because of the side they chose. But you have left them far behind. The title you have is Judge of life. Every time you attack someone with your spirit a part of their life story will become known to you. " He explained.
"But what are my spirit and how do I call it. " I asked as this was my first time.
"Just say 'Judgement' and the spirit will manifest in front of you. Go on and try. " He told me. I closed my eyes and chanted the name. I was anxious about what would happen and slowly opened my eyes. In front of me was a scythe levitating in the air rumbling. I reached for it slowly and when the contact was finally made a blinding light came out from it.
"Finally the contract has been completed. I wish you the best, Judge of the life. Then, until next time. " These were the last words I heard as the scenery once again changed and I was transported back to my room.
I slowly stood up from my bed and drank some water and thought about what had happened.
